Speaker Bio
Daniel Aramburo is a Reservoir Engineer with more than five years of experience and a proven track record of delivering integrated reservoir models for Oil and Gas and CCS. His expertise includes classical reservoir engineering and performing reservoir simulation using the latest reservoir modelling techniques; assessing subsurface risks and uncertainties; and resolving complex technical issues by implementing changes to optimize workflows in reservoir simulation, field performance and effective reservoir management. Daniel is currently responsible for the reservoir modelling of CO2 storage in the P18 fields for Porthos. Technical work includes History Match of the depleted gas fields, compositional/thermal reservoir simulation of the CO2 injection and generic reservoir engineering work, such as Rate and Pressure Transient Analyses (RTA and PTA), required as an input for the application for storage licenses. He is currently involved in the development of the WRFM and other operational related issues as part of the FEED of the project. Apart from the purely technical work, Daniel is interested in the management of storage resources, by this means he developed the implementation of SPE-SRMS to determine the CO2 storage potential for a portfolio of offshore depleted gas fields in the Netherlands.
